
N-Phenyldiethanolamine | CAS:120-07-0
N-Phenyldiethanolamine
- 名称:N,N-二羟乙基苯胺 | N-Phenyldiethanolamine
- CAS号:120-07-0
- 别名:2,2'-(Phenylimino)diethanol; N,N-Dihydroxyethylaniline; PDEA
- 分子式:C10H15NO2
- 分子量:181.23
- EINESC号:204-368-5
产品描述
物理化学性质
熔点 | 55-59 ºC |
---|---|
水溶性 | 45 g/L (20 ºC) |
沸点 | 270 ºC |
闪点 | 200 ºC |
